Read MoreCongress actually agreed on something! After passing in the Senate, the federal Defend Trade Secrets Act (DTSA) was approved by the House (410-2) and is headed to the White House for signature. The new law provides an additional arrow in a company’s quiver when protecting its proprietary information.
